White 16x7 wheels are a nice choice for a non-lowered GD Fit.
Rota Circuit 8s would be good, pretty lightweight too for a cast 16x7 wheel. From my experience on Circuit 10s in the same size, they will absolutely not shatter on you, although they're not immune to bending.
P1 SFs are nice too if you can pony up the extra dosh.
Don't get the Rota GT3s, I think there's not enough offset on those. They rubbed on a friend's GD.
